Mary Matha Arts
and Science College of the Diocese of Mananthavady, started in
October 1995, is the dream realized of the people of the district of
Wayanad. |
 |
It was a long
cherished desire of the settlers of Wayanad
to have adequate infrastructural facilities for quality
higher education. The diocese of Mananthavady,
in an effort to realize the aspirations
of the people, decided to start
the college. The principal objective of Mary Matha Arts and Science
College is to impart quality higher education to the children of tribal
people and other rural natives of Wayanad, the most backward
district in the educational arena of Kerala. The management, the
Principal, the staff, the parents and the tudents
are striving hard to achieve |
|
the motto of Mary Matha,
“Education for Total Liberation”. |
